BLOODY MARY POT ROAST

Time 2h15m

Yield 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

3 lbs boneless chuck roast
6 ounces bloody mary mix (canned)
1/2 cup red wine
2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1/4 teaspoon ground black pepper
1 (1/4 ounce) envelope dry onion soup mix
8 small onions
3 medium carrots, cut into 1-inch, pieces
1 stalk celery, cut into 1-inch, pieces

Steps:

  • Place 22 x 18-inch piece of aluminum foil in an ungreased 13 x 9 x 2-inch pan.
  • Place beef in pan, and add Bloody Mary mix and wine.
  • Sprinkle with flour, pepper, and onion soup mix.
  • Arrange vegetables around beef.
  • Fold foil over and seal.
  • Bake at 350°F for 2 hours or until tender.
